Goodby at Risk In Polaroid Consolidation

Polaroid Corp. is seeking to consolidate its $150 million global ad account. Its European agency, Bartle Bogle Hegarty in London, has enlisted Chicago-based B COM3 sister shop Leo Burnett in an effort to wrest the U.S. portion of the assignment from Goodby, Silverstein & Partners, sources said.
Polaroid representative Skip Colcord confirmed the company is “re-evaluating how we allocate our advertising resources,” though he downplayed the idea that it is a shootout. “We’re looking at ways we can fold in the substantial resources of Leo Burnett,” he added.
